Monuments & Structure of Goa
Goa has two main tourist seasons: winter and summer. In the winter time, tourists from abroad (mainly Europe) come to Goa to enjoy the splendid climate. In the summertime (which, in Goa, is the rainy season), tourists from across India come to spend the holidays.
Dudhsagar Falls
Travelled from Pune by Goa Express de boarded at Dudhsagar (early morning 0400 hrs.) a 20 sec time measured technical halt not a designated station. (All four doors of the railway compartment to be utilized to ensure you land safely when in a group). This gives an advantage of you being at the water fall in just fifteen minutes hardly one and half km trek along the rail track. The entire trek becomes downhill towards Kulem. The waterfall site is just next to the railway bridge. As of now is a single track and every half an hour or 45 mins one or the other train passes by. Be careful to clear the tracks – move to the side whenever you hear a train approaching at the first instance.

South India is known for its music and for its arts and rich literature. Madras or Chennai can be called the cultural capital and the soul can of Mother India. The city is built low in pleasant contrast to the ghoulish tall structures of Mumbai and Kolkata. It has vast open spaces and ample greenery. The majestic spacious Mount Road looks like a river, wide and deep. A stroll on the Marina beach in the evening with the sea glistening in your face is refreshing. The breeze soothes the body, refreshes the mind, sharpens the tongue, and brightens the intellect.

Sangar Housing Gwadar
Singhar Housing Scheme is one of the top housing schemes in Gwadar. The project Launches in the '90s. Sanghar Housing is a hill connected to the land on one side and surrounded by water on all sides. The society consists of five phases in which four phases of development work have already been completed. This appealing housing society has the patronage and financial support of the government of Balochistan

A new housing development project called Sustainable City has been launched on the southern edge of the Daily, and it is reusing its water and waste to produce more energy than it uses. The United Arab Emirates (UAE) is facing extreme weather and overuse of resources, and a new type of city is emerging from the sand dunes. Dubai is building a large solar power plant in the desert that will produce the cheapest and cleanest electricity in the world.

Japan is a beautiful place, with a vibrant culture. This country is known for its very low crime rates. Japan’s healthcare system is universal and one of the best in the world. In the past, the Japanese job market was not known as being welcoming to foreigners. Nowadays, due to a declining population anda rise in international companies, ex-pats are finding more opportunities to work inthe island nation with less stringent requirements. With over 18000 islands, Indonesia is the largest archipelago in the world. The island nation is home to 167 active volcanoes, far more than any other country, and has some of the largest remaining tracts of tropical forest anywhere in the world. Indonesia is both a leisure seeker’s dream and an adventurer’s playground. Whether you’re looking to bronze on beautiful beaches, hike in search of endangered orangutan, or snorkel among some of the most beautiful coral reefs on Earth, this country has something for everyone.
